How Maintenance History Sells Your Home

We know that selling a home is an emotional journey. You are not just selling a building; you are passing on a place full of memories. However, for the family walking through the door during an open house, the experience is a mix of excitement and deep-seated anxiety. They are wondering, "Is this house safe? Will it cost me a fortune to fix?" When a buyer looks at a home with a septic system, they are often looking for reasons to say "no." They have heard horror stories about $30,000 replacements and ruined lawns. By hiring a reputable professional to maintain your system throughout your ownership, you are effectively building a shield against these fears. A septic system that has been serviced by a known, trusted local entity carries a pedigree. It tells the buyer that the home was owned by someone who cared about the details, not just the cosmetics.

Think of your septic records as a "health certificate" for the property. A reputable company provides detailed invoices that act as legal proof of care. These documents show that the baffles are in place, the sludge has never exceeded capacity, and the drain field has been protected. This paper trail is incredibly valuable during the appraisal process.

We often advise sellers to be proactive. Instead of waiting for the buyer to ask, have your maintenance records sitting on the kitchen counter during showings. It changes the psychology of the sale. It shifts the narrative from "What is wrong with this old house?" to "This house has been impeccably managed." It removes the single biggest variable from the negotiation table.

Furthermore, a well-maintained system suggests longevity. If you can prove that you have pumped the tank every three years like clockwork, you are demonstrating that the drain field has not been abused. This implies that the system has decades of life left in it, rather than being a ticking time bomb. That assurance translates directly into dollars. A buyer is willing to pay more for a "sure thing" than a gamble.
